Do you routinely check gentamicin drug levels in PD peritonitis? if so what is the evidence?

1 answer

Gentamicin drug level for IP gentamicin is not mandatory. There are good dosage guidelines for gentamicin administration in the ISPD peritonitis guideline 2000 and 2005. RRF may affect the trough drug level. As now most use intermittent daily gentamicin, which based on the ‘post-antibiotic’ effect of high concentration IP aminoglycosides, checking the peak serum gentamicin is not helpful. But one may have to make sure that the serum trough level is low enough to avoid drug toxicity, particularly with prolonged gentamicin administration (e.g., >2 week).
